Brief Description





The Section Planner uses corporate planning processes, systems and databases to undertake the development of detailed, fully resourced and optimised work plans for approval by Section Managers.

This is a 12 Month Secondment / Fixed Term position.













####

About the role (External)



Key Accountabilities




1. Plan and optimise all agreed work activities for the section.


2. Accurately update systems, databases and records as required.


3. Produce Safe System of Work plans.


4. Submit green zone access and isolation requests.


5. Produce draft quarterly plans.


6. Manage weekly Plan-Do-Review meetings.


7. Represent Section Managers at planning meetings.


8. Collate and maintain infrastructure maintenance records.


Job Skills, Experience and Qualifications




Essential


Work Plan production and resource optimisation skills

Scheduling profile in work planning/scheduling system

Core Planning Skills Level 2

Knowledge of access and possession processes and systems Safe System of Work Planning Process and System

Good interpersonal, communication and organisational skills


Desirable


Knowledge of maintenance delivery processes and techniques
